Infosys Surpasses Expectations with Growth Metrics
Infosys, a prominent player in next-generation digital services and consulting, has posted remarkable financial results, reflecting a strong performance in a challenging market. The company achieved an impressive year-over-year growth of 6.1% in constant currency, along with a sequential growth of 1.7%. This achievement marked a substantial milestone for Infosys, as the company reported a total revenue of $4,939 million in the third quarter.
Financial Highlights and Operating Margins
The operating margin stood at a robust 21.3%, showing a slight increase of 0.2% from the previous quarter. This margin enhancement highlights the efficiency of Infosys’s operations and their strategic initiatives aimed at maintaining financial health. Furthermore, the free cash flow reached an all-time high of $1,263 million, a staggering 90% increase year-on-year, indicating the company’s solid cash generation capabilities and financial discipline.
Strong Deal Pipeline and Workforce Growth
During the reported period, Infosys secured large deal wins totaling $2.5 billion, with 63% of this volume coming from net-new clients. The expansion of the workforce saw an increase of 5,591 employees, reflecting the company’s commitment to harnessing talent and scaling operations. CEO Salil Parekh emphasized the ongoing innovation in enterprise AI, especially in generative AI, which continues to attract interest from clients, thus strengthening their market position.
Guidance and Future Outlook
Looking forward, Infosys has revised its revenue guidance for FY25 to between 4.5% and 5.0%, while maintaining an operating margin range of 20% to 22%. This updated forecast resonates with the company's strategic focus and readiness to navigate forthcoming challenges. The recent performance underpins a strong pipeline of new projects across various sectors, setting a favorable outlook for the upcoming periods.
